Peak Data Allowance definition

Peak Data Allowance means that portion of Monthly Data Allowance that can be used by a Customer during each calendar month in peak times (7.00am to Midnight Eastern Standard Time) as selected by the Customer when entering into the Agreement or as modified from time-to-time.
Peak Data Allowance. (Satellite Services) means that portion of Monthly Data Allowance that can be used by a customer during each calendar month in peak times (7.00am to 1:00 AM Eastern Standard Time) as selected by the Customer when entering into the Agreement or as modified from time-to-time.

  • Maximum Applied Water Allowance (MAWA) means the upper limit of annual applied water for the established landscaped area as specified in Section 492.4. It is based upon the area's reference evapotranspiration, the ET Adjustment Factor, and the size of the landscape area. The Estimated Total Water Use shall not exceed the Maximum Applied Water Allowance. Special Landscape Areas, including recreation areas, areas permanently and solely dedicated to edible plants such as orchards and vegetable gardens, and areas irrigated with recycled water are subject to the MAWA with an ETAF not to exceed 1.0. MAWA = (ETo) (0.62) [(ETAF x LA) + ((1-ETAF) x SLA)]
